Cherry Roubaix Bike Race set to return bigger, better!

Riding the success of its inaugural event last fall, the popular bike race will return to the streets of Traverse City in 2009 – and will also take to the rolling hills of Leelanau County. Organizers have announced that this year’s event, scheduled for Aug. 29-30, will not only include a criterium race downtown, but will also incorporate a road race the following day.

Cri•ter•i•um: A criterium, or crit, is a type of bike race held on a short course (usually less than 5 km), often run on closed-off city centre streets.

A. The name Cherry-Roubaix pays homage to a classic single-day professional bicycle road race that takes place in northern France. The Paris-Roubaix is one of the oldest cycling races in the world and is considered a European classic. The Paris-Roubaix is famous for rough terrain and cobblestone roads, similarly the Cherry-Roubaix will include a short section of brick cobblestones on 6th street in Old Town Traverse City.

2009 Road Race.

Following the Cherry-Roubaix criterium race on Saturday, Aug. 29, a road race will be held Sunday, Aug. 30 on the same 12-mile course that the Michigan State Road Race used in the late 1980s. The start-finish line for the Michigan State Road Race was at Sugar Loaf Resort.

Michigan Points Series

The 2009 Cherry Roubaix will be part of the Michigan Challenge Race Series, in which riders receive points based upon their finish in a number of events around the state. Series races typically draw more highly-skilled cyclists.
